## Runbook: MeasureMint Scaling Service

If scaled-ingredient output drifts (e.g., doubling a recipe yields off-by-unit amounts), restart the conversion worker first — it caches unit tables and goes stale after schema pushes. Second step: flush the ratio cache via the admin endpoint. Third: verify the yields table version matches the deployed build. Do not roll back without checking the calibration job status; rollback mid-calibration corrupts saved recipes. All incidents this week tied back to one deploy. Confirm against the build token below.

session token of kahag-bawip = htk6_729d08

## Partner SFTP Drop — Who to Ping

The Quillmark partner drop lands files into the staging vault every night around 02:00. Key rotation, chroot config, and the allowlist are all owned by the Gatewatch crew — don't touch those yourself. For audit questions, access reviews, or anything that smells off, just reach out to the Gatewatch on-call directly.

billing contact of bawep-tajeg = tamath.silion.fraok@olvarqsoft.local

## Ticket: config drift on Shelfwick importer

Heads up for the sync — the Shelfwick catalogue import is behaving differently across boxes again. Two workers are still using last quarter's batch size and the old MARC field mapping, so duplicate records are sneaking in. Nobody ran the config rollout on those hosts.

For the record, the intended values every worker should have are:

config for bahop-baduf:
[kasion]
team = lamath
access_code = ac_d807e5
host = kasion.paliqcloud.corp
port = 4000
owner = julix.tamvan
peer = frair.qorvelsoft.local